Whittery Wood
Whittery Wood is a forest in Chirbury with Brompton, Shropshire, England. Whittery Wood is situated nearby to the hamlet Marrington, as well as near Heightley.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Mitchell’s Fold
Archaeological site
Photo: Dave Croker,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Mitchell's Fold is a Bronze Age stone circle in southwest Shropshire, located near the small village of White Grit on dry heathland at the southwest end of Stapeley Hill in the civil parish of Chirbury with Brompton, at a height of 1083 ft o.d.

Chirbury
Village
Photo: John Firth,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Chirbury is a village and former civil parish, now in the parish of Chirbury with Brompton, in the Shropshire district, in west Shropshire, England. It is situated in the Vale of Montgomery, close to the Wales–England border, which is to its north, west and south.
